The Dakota Pinnacle® Birch (Betula platyphylla ‘Fargo’) is a medium-sized, ornamental tree. It is best known for its upright columnar form made up of dark green, pointy leaves that turn bright yellow in the fall. It is also well regarded for its smooth white bark that exfoliates in maturity, making it an excellent winter landscape tree. This tree will certainly catch your eye in the landscape.
The Dakota Pinnacle® Birch was introduced by the University of Dakota. It was selected in 1986 from open-pollinated Asian White Birches (Betula platyphylla). This cultivar is unique in its improved hardiness and drought tolerance compared to its parent species. It is a great choice as a yard tree or a street tree due to its ornamental value, very narrow form and tolerance to urban pollution (though should not be planted under power lines). Also mixes well with evergreen trees. It does well in partial or full sun and can withstand a variety of soil types.
